Staying safe on the computer

I'm always careful to make sure my anti-virus software is up to date and today received notification that it expires in early January and can be automatically renewed. 

They want £69.99 for automatic renewal.  I can purchase the same item direct from them as a new customer for £29.99 and from Argos for £22.99. 

As a special offer because I'm an existing customer they'll send me a £15 voucher if I renew.  Tough decision but I think I'll decline their generous offer.
